Output aa8a03053f74ca71011d87ebda00723d34d3fca56475b0602289e9d7d6e37242:60

value
40323490405
script pubkey
OP_0 OP_PUSHBYTES_20 c1fe9d17d61daddf44d3dc9f2f691bd3d9f7677f
address
ltc1qc8lf697krkka73xnmj0j76gm60vlweml2qdz30
transaction
aa8a03053f74ca71011d87ebda00723d34d3fca56475b0602289e9d7d6e37242
spent
true